CHAPTER 222: DEMON KING

You two are far stronger than Toby ever was. Yet all of you are Peak tier Weavers."

Carlotta offered a brief compliment.

Golden Lion was momentarily stunned, unsure whom Carlotta referred to.

Elisa immediately knew who Toby was, but had no intention of responding. Her current state was terrible, she felt as if she were on the verge of becoming a true puppet.

Puppet magic worked best when used on others, transforming them into controllable puppets. Using it on oneself greatly enhances combat strength, but the duration was severely limited. Prolonged use risky permanent transformation into a puppet, a deadly result.

Therefore, Elisa couldn’t afford a prolonged fight. She needed to end this quickly.

But victory wasn’t something that could be forced just because one desired it.

Carlotta clearly recognized Elisa’s dilemma, so there was no need to overexert herself. Continuing the fight only benefits her.

She skillfully used the Elven Knight path, darting through the sky, continuously applying various tactics to suppress both opponents, leaving them utterly humiliated.

After all, she was merely a Peak tier Resonator, fighting two Peak tier Weavers simultaneously.

Their fierce battle was destined to become a legendary tale passed down through generations.

After a long while, Elisa hadn’t said anything, but the Golden Lion, Rodrigo, could no longer endure it.

During the clash, Carlotta launched a soaring slash. A powerful blade aura rushed towards him, shattering one of his magical artifacts used for disguise, instantly exposing his true form to hundreds of onlookers.

His real appearance was unmistakably that of a Golden Lion standing upright, with an exceptionally thick and prominent mane, clearly identifying him as a Beastman from the Southern Continent.

"It’s him!"

Many immediately recognized Rodrigo’s identity and cried out in shock, especially those from Island No. 4, whose eyes nearly bulged out.

"He’s a Beastman from the Southern Continent, a Lion-headed one!"

"He’s Rodrigo, that damned Beastman High Priest! Our arena on Island No. 4 was severely damaged because of him!"

"Never expected it to be him!"

People shouted in shock, finally realizing Rodrigo’s identity.

This made Rodrigo extremely uncomfortable. He could clearly feel countless hostile gazes from the crowd. To humans, Beastmen were almost instinctively enemies.

Even Elisa, glancing over, had a strangely altered look in her eyes.

The Tower of Babel had just ended, and many people still remained on Island No. 1, including numerous Weavers. Rodrigo is truly feared being surrounded and attacked, his mind tensed to the breaking point.

His eyes swept around, searching for his companion and wanting to escape.

Seeing this, Carlotta spoke calmly, "What are you looking for? Ariana, perhaps? If you’re searching for her, there’s no need. I’ve already collected her head. I plan to claim the bounty from the Bass Council later, she had quite a price on her head."

Rodrigo’s face twisted in horror.

He stared fiercely at Carlotta, desperately hoping she was lying. But... she had just mentioned Ariana’s name. In his mind, that meant she must have killed Ariana, taken her spoils, and learned her name from her spatial artifact.

"You actually killed her, aaaaaaah!"

Rodrigo was overwhelmed with grief and rage.

Roaring, he lunged towards Carlotta, determined to fight to the death, unable to accept this outcome.

To him, Ariana was like a child.

"Boom!"

Carlotta quickly raised her sword, blocking Rodrigo’s furious punch.

Seeing his enraged expression, she also stiffened her face. "You people are really strange. When someone important to you gets hurt, you’re angry. But when you harm someone important to others, why don’t you feel anything?"

Rodrigo ignored Carlotta’s words, continuing his furious assault with loud roars, his eyes turning red.

Carlotta let out a cold snort, her attacks becoming increasingly fierce.

After another intense battle in the sky, Carlotta delivered a swift slash from the east, piercing Rodrigo’s neck. With a slight twist, she severed his head on the spot.

The massive lion’s head tumbled through the air, a scene that shocked many onlookers.

That was a Peak tier Weaver, slain by a Peak tier Resonator even while fighting alongside another. Anyone who witnessed this would likely never forget it.

Elisa’s face paled upon seeing this. Without hesitation, she turned and fled. This battle could no longer continue.

But even at her fastest, she couldn’t outpace Carlotta.

With the boost from her Speed Card, Carlotta dashed forward, appearing beside Elisa in an instant. "You think you can come and go as you please? That’s not how this works."

She swung her sword down heavily. Brilliant blade light shone so intensely that Elisa could barely keep her eyes open.

She screamed, "Our Vampires have Exalted one who is approaching divinity! If you kill me, aren’t you afraid one of them will come after you?"

"Those who become my enemies, none ever meet a good end."

Carlotta’s reply was simple and brutal.

She chased after Elisa with relentless attacks. Flurries of sword light scattered across the sky, completely suppressing her.

Without Rodrigo to share the pressure, and with her body being eroded by the passive effects of puppetization, Elisa lost all ability to resist.

In no time, Carlotta cleaved Elisa straight down the middle with a single.

Even as a member of the Vampire with extraordinary resilience, being split in half meant certain death.

Yet Carlotta didn’t stop. She delivered several more slashes, chopping Elisa into over a dozen pieces. The scene was especially gruesome. Countless people on Island No. 1 turned pale, some even bending over to vomit.

Carlotta was accustomed to slaughter. With practiced ease, she located and collected Elisa’s spatial artifact. As for Rodrigo’s spatial artifact, Amelia had already retrieved it.

"Time to go."

Carlotta turned and flew back toward Amelia.

But at that very moment,

"Boom!"

The sky suddenly darkened. Then, a pitch-black giant hand, emanating an overwhelming pressure, suddenly emerged from the clouds and slammed heavily toward Carlotta.

At that instant, Carlotta’s entire body tensed. She felt an intense pressure far beyond anything Rodrigo or Elisa had ever asked.

A colossal hand seemed ready to block out the sky, a dark, oppressive mass covering overhead. The pressure it exuded was heavy and suffocating, everyone felt as if something had blocked their chest, an extremely uncomfortable sensation.

And Carlotta, who had been targeted, felt the air solidify from all directions. Even attempting to move became exceedingly difficult.

She gritted her teeth and endured. Inside her pocket, the shrunken New Moon could be enlarged and thrown out at any moment; it might still stand against an Exalted.

However, Carlotta didn’t need to use the New Moon this time.

At this moment, the High Priestess chose to intervene. She clearly couldn’t stand by and watch Carlotta be attacked by an Exalted. Although she knew Carlotta possessed the New Moon, she wasn’t certain whether Carlotta could activate it in time while under such suppression.

After all, it was an external tool.

Thus, the High Priestess acted decisively. With a mere flicker of her figure, she arrived beside Carlotta and threw a punch into the empty space beside her. Despite the simple motion, it instantly shattered the suffocating pressure surrounding Carlotta.

"Huh?"

The one who had attacked so suddenly seemed surprised that his assault had been thwarted. Immediately, he revealed himself from the shadows and advanced towards them.

It was an elderly man with snow-white hair, dressed in the light, airy attire typical of the Southern Continent. He struck from a distance with a single palm, as if attempting to flip the heavens upside down, the visual impact was astonishing.

Yet the High Priestess remained calm. She merely pointed forward into the void. The power of her Inner World surged through her, empowering even the simplest of with world-level force, terrifying movements in its strength.

"Boom!"

Their powers collided in midair, thunderous and shaking the entire Island One.

Their abilities were even matched.

But this caused the High Priestess to show a flicker of surprise. In truth, as she had told Carlotta inside the Tower of Babel, after sleeping for thousands of years and awakening, her physical condition was severely compromised. She couldn’t unleash much of her true power, whether she could defeat a Weaver was even uncertain.

Yet, the cultivation methods of her world were complete, while the cultivation methods of this current world were flawed.

When Carlotta first returned to the correct path, she had already judged that those cultivating properly could easily fight and defeat multiple opponents of the same rank who cultivated with flawed methods.

And so, despite her weakened state, the High Priestess was still on par with an Exalted from this world.

At this moment, the white-haired elder, seeing his attack fail, couldn’t help but sigh.

"What are you sighing about? Can’t hurt me, and now you’re feeling wronged?"

Carlotta spoke coldly.

The white-haired elder changed at Carlotta, then turned toward the High Priestess and asked, "Who are you?"

The sudden appearance of an unfamiliar Exalted was undoubtedly unexpected. He had never heard of such an Exalted in the Northern Continent, and certainly not in the Southern. Where did this person come from?

As for the elder’s own identity, many on Island One had already recognized him the moment he appeared.

"He’s the Demon King of the Southern Continent!"

Someone cried out in shock, their expression changing.

Upon hearing this, many others also showed looks of surprise.

The Southern Continent’s political landscape was greatly different from the Northern. There, three major factions were locked in constant warfare and conflict.

One faction consists of beastmen, one of humans, and the third was the Demon King’s faction.

No one expected that the Demon King himself had come personally to Island One, an individual whose mere gesture could stir up bloodshed across the entire Southern Continent.

Now, facing the Demon King’s gaze, the High Priestess calmly replied, "Who I am has nothing to do with you. But as long as I am here, you cannot touch Carlotta."

The Demon King couldn’t help but chuckle. "I really don’t believe that. The number one Stellar Workshop of Sky Island, I truly want to see for myself just what it is!"

Everyone finally understood why the Demon King had suddenly attacked. He was interested in the Stellar Workshop.

In the next moment, the Demon King charged forward. His appearance suddenly changed, his skin darkened slightly, a pair of spiral horns sprouted from his head, bat-like wings emerged from his back, and his entire body radiated an extremely dangerous aura.

Without hesitation, the High Priestess rushed to meet him.

"Boom!"

They clashed fiercely in midair, each movement overwhelming, the magic energy in the area nearly boiled over. Terrifying waves swept madly across the sky and land.

Even Carlotta couldn’t approach the battle zone and was forced to retreat.

This battle between Exalted lasted for a while, leaving many spectators dazzled and entranced.

In the end, neither the High Priestess nor the Demon King could gain the upper hand. Both withdrew, ending the confrontation.

"Unbelievable. A tentative appearing Exalted can actually fight me to a standstill."

The Demon King was somewhat taken aback.

Exalted were rare, and even among them, he belonged to the strongest tier. Otherwise, how could he be called the Demon King?

The High Priestess couldn’t help but wanted to laugh. "If not for my severely damaged body, you wouldn’t even qualify as my opponent."

She was genuinely amused.

Even in worlds possessing gods, she had been the foremost being beneath the gods. What was a mere Demon King to her?

The Demon King also wanted to laugh. "An unknown individual boasting about herself, trying to appear mighty. Save such words until your name spreads far and wide."

"A frog at the bottom of a dry well will never know how vast the sky truly is."

The High Priestess stated coldly.

"There are always those fresh off the mountain who cannot see the breadth of the world."

The Demon King mocked in return.

Although strangers to each other, they exchanged scornful remarks. But after only a few exchanges, the High Priestess grew weary of speaking further. In her eyes, the Demon King was utterly mediocre.

In the end, the Demon King departed.

Although he was interested in Carlotta’s Stellar Workshop, he ultimately didn’t know what it was. If it could be taken easily, he wouldn’t have minded acting. But if obtaining it proved too difficult, he had no desire to keep fighting.

With the Demon King gone, Carlotta, Amelia, and the High Priestess also turned and left the area.

Although the participants had all left, the excitement on Island One did not subside. Instead, it grew stronger, spreading outward to various parts of the Bass Archipelago, and even to both the Northern and Southern Continents.

The name "Carlotta," and the battle between the High Priestess and the Demon King, these will undoubtedly become topics of endless discussion for many.
